What is a Food Technologist Internship job?

A Food Technologist Internship is a temporary role where students or recent graduates gain hands-on experience in food science and product development. Interns work alongside experienced professionals to assist with research, quality control, product testing, and formulation. They may also help ensure compliance with food safety regulations and industry standards. This internship provides valuable practical knowledge and helps interns develop technical skills for a career in food technology.

What are common projects or responsibilities assigned to Food Technologist interns?

As a Food Technologist intern, you may participate in developing new food products, conducting shelf-life and sensory testing, or performing quality assurance checks in collaboration with R&D and production teams. Interns are often involved in sample preparation, data collection, and analysis to support senior technologists in ensuring product standards and regulatory compliance. You might also assist with troubleshooting production issues or researching ingredient functionality. These experiences provide hands-on exposure to both laboratory and production environments, helping you build practical skills relevant to a future career in food technology.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Food Technologist Internship position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Food Technologist Intern, you typically need foundational knowledge in food science, chemistry, or a related field, often supported by coursework or laboratory experience. Familiarity with laboratory equipment, food safety regulations, and quality control software is highly beneficial.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ective teamwork make candidates stand out in this position. These skills are essential for ensuring safe food development, accurate product testing, and smooth collaboration with cross-functional teams.

Job description

Job Title: Food Technologist

Job Description

This Food Technologist role supports the development, testing, and evaluation of bakery and food products in a laboratory and plant environment. You will prepare and analyze samples, support scientists with daily lab activities, and clearly document findings to help bring new and improved products from concept to commercialization.

Responsibilities

  • Support scientists by producing and testing food samples, maintaining an organized laboratory, and reporting findings in a clear and structured manner.
  • Weigh and scale ingredients accurately, mix formulations, and bake, fry, or cook samples according to test requirements.
  • Conduct analytical reviews of samples, including measurements such as pH testing and other quality-related analyses.
  • Set up and coordinate sensory tests, including preparing samples, organizing panels, and capturing sensory feedback.
  • Replenish and organize laboratory supplies to ensure all materials, ingredients, and equipment are available and properly stored.
  • Enter the lab to weigh ingredients, mix formulations, and bake off samples in alignment with test protocols and safety procedures.
  • Evaluate samples against control products and specifications, documenting differences in quality, appearance, texture, and flavor.
  • Support food research and development (R&D) activities, including product formulation, new product development, and commercialization of lab formulas.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ional partners such as quality, production, and development teams to ensure smooth project execution.
  • Apply knowledge of food quality, raw materials, and bakery processing conditions to improve product consistency and performance.
  • Assist with quality control checks and documentation to ensure compliance with internal standards and relevant regulations.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and compliant laboratory environment in accordance with food safety and regulatory expectations.

Work Environment

The majority of work takes place in a laboratory environment, where you will prepare, test, and evaluate food and bakery samples using standard lab equipment and procedures. You will frequently visit a manufacturing plant to support trials, observe processing conditions, and gather samples, and you will occasionally visit a warehouse as needed for materials or product-related activities. The schedule follows a Monday–Friday workweek, with typical hours from 8:00 a.m. to 4:30 p.m., providing a predictable daytime shift. The dress code requires non-slip closed-toe shoes (steel-toe recommended), no jewelry, no makeup, hair net or beard net as applicable, and no fake nails to maintain food safety and personal safety standards. You will work in a stable, long-established food industry environment where laboratory work is closely connected to real-world production, offering exposure to both technical and practical aspects of food product development.
